TLA Entertainment Inc. president Raymond Murray’s newly formed Artsploitation Films has announced three North American acquisitions.
Kaushik Mukherjee’s Indian hip-hop drama Gandu, Gu Su-yeon’s Japanese gangster action film Hard Romanticker and Alexander Vartanov’s Russian coming-of-age film Bullet Collector will be released in the US and Canada this summer and in the autumn.
“I could not have a better selection of films to launch Artsploitation,” Murray said. “All three are visually and dramatically explosive with innovative film techniques and a trio of unforgettable anti-heroes. Our goal is to select films which entertain as well as push the cinematic envelope – these three certainly do!”
More Artsploitation titles will be announced in the weeks to come.
